Step-by-Step Execution of Internal Stabilization
Step 1: Execute Physiological Down-Regulation
Interrupt acute stress responses immediately by engaging the parasympathetic nervous system through controlled respiration and vagus nerve stimulation. Inhale deeply through the nose for a count of 4 seconds, hold the air at the top for 2 seconds, and exhale slowly through pursed lips for 6 seconds. Repeat this cycle for a minimum of 10 consecutive iterations to lower your resting heart rate and reduce circulating cortisol levels.
Pro-Tip: Extend your exhales longer than your inhales to signal safety directly to the brain stem, which accelerates the physical transition away from panic states.
Step 2: Implement Cognitive Offloading and Brain Dumping
Remove unstructured, recursive thoughts from your active working memory by performing a rapid, unfiltered brain dump onto an analog medium. Write down every pending task, existential worry, emotional friction point, and external demand without self-censorship for exactly 5 minutes. Externalizing internal chaos transforms abstract, overwhelming mental noise into concrete, visual data points that your analytical mind can process sequentially.
Step 3: Triage and Isolate Variables Using the Eisenhower Matrix
Categorize your external stressors into a strict four-quadrant matrix based on urgency and importance to eliminate decision fatigue. Discard tasks that are neither urgent nor important, delegate low-leverage demands, schedule long-term strategic initiatives, and isolate a single high-priority action item for immediate execution. Limiting your active operational focus to one variable at a time halts the cognitive paralysis caused by multi-front crisis exposure.
Warning: Do not attempt to solve all perceived emergencies simultaneously; multitasking during high-stress events exponentially increases cognitive error rates and prolongs physiological distress.
Step 4: Establish Firm Boundary Parameters
Communicate explicit behavioral and temporal boundaries to your environment to halt the influx of unmanaged chaos. Silence non-essential notifications, inform colleagues or family members of a temporary unavailability window, and lock down your physical or digital workspace. Protecting your immediate perimeter ensures that external disruptions cannot penetrate your recovering cognitive field.

Common Systemic Failures and Field Fixes
- Root Cause: Attempting to force relaxation while remaining in a high-stimulus environment surrounded by noise and active demands.
- Actionable Fix: Relocate immediately to a neutral, low-stimulus zone (such as a quiet room, stairwell, or outdoor perimeter) before attempting any breathing or cognitive resets.
- Root Cause: Engaging in rumination loops over uncontrollable external factors during the brain-dump phase.
- Actionable Fix: Categorize every written point strictly into controllable versus uncontrollable buckets; immediately strike through and release all data points that fall outside your direct agency.
- Root Cause: Chronically ignoring early somatic warning signs of burnout (jaw clenching, shallow breathing, shoulder elevation) until catastrophic emotional overload occurs.
- Actionable Fix: Set hourly micro-alarms on your device to execute a 15-second physical scan and posture correction throughout the workday.
Frequently Asked Questions
How can I find peace when my external environment is completely out of my control?
True stability is an internal construct that relies on managing your internal response rather than altering external chaos. By accepting that external variables are unpredictable, you redirect your limited energy toward controlling your reactions, boundaries, and immediate micro-actions.
Why do traditional relaxation techniques like meditation sometimes make chaos feel worse?
Sitting in absolute stillness can inadvertently force a hyper-vigilant brain to confront a backlog of unprocessed stress hormones and intrusive thoughts. If passive meditation increases agitation, switch immediately to active, kinetic grounding methods such as walking, tactile writing, or structured breathing exercises.
How do I maintain mental calm during sudden, high-pressure crises at work or home?
Rely on pre-rehearsed protocols rather than improvising under pressure. When a crisis hits, instantly pause for 30 seconds, execute a physiological reset with deep exhales, select a single immediate priority, and ignore all peripheral noise until that primary objective is stabilized.
What is the physical mechanism behind stress-induced chaos in the brain?
When overwhelmed, the amygdala hijacks the prefrontal cortex, shutting down rational long-term planning and triggering survival-based reactive behaviors. Deliberate calming techniques reactivate the prefrontal cortex, restoring executive function, logical decision-making, and emotional balance.
How long does it realistically take to rewire the brain to handle chaos with more grace?
Neuroplastic adaptation requires consistent repetition of stress-regulation protocols over a period of 6 to 12 weeks. Each time you successfully interrupt a panic response with a structured routine, you reinforce a neural pathway that makes future calm automatic.
